초록

Currently a KTX train of 20-car formation is 388m long and carries 931 passengers including one captain and three crews which is quite a few to cover the lengthy service area and many customers. On the other hand, if a passenger wants to talk to an attendant, he has to wait for an attendant passing by his/her seat or walk to an intercom which is placed at every other car. Any of these choices is inconvenient. So, in this paper, we presented a system design for developing an audio/visual communication system for a passenger and an attendant. The system was analyzed and designed according to the Object-Oriented methodology with UML (Unified Modeling Language). Based on a problem statement, a Use-case Diagram, Sequence Diagrams, Class Diagram, State Charts, collaboration Diagram were generated. The design will be used in system implementation to a HEMU-400X test train and to be tested.
